Norman releases new details following ransomware attack

NORMAN, Okla. (KFOR) – Officials with the Norman Public School District is releasing new information a couple of malicious ransomware attack on the district.

On Nov. 4, Norman Public Schools discovered that it was the victim of a malicious ransomware attack.

District leaders say they shortly responded to the occasion, assess the safety of its methods, and notify its employees and households of the occasion.

Since that point, the district says it has been investigating the incident to find out the complete nature and scope of the occasion.

“The investigation has determined that an unauthorized actor gained access to certain NPS systems, and that information contained on those systems may have been viewed or taken by the unauthorized actor,” a launch from Norman Public Schools learn.

Officials say information from present and former NPS workers might have been accessed, together with names, addresses, Social Security numbers, and monetary account numbers.

This faculty 12 months, NPS additionally collected names and Social Security numbers for households who had been enrolling within the district. Those might have been impacted as properly.

There isn’t any motive to consider that credit score or debit card information was seen or taken by the hackers.

“Upon discovering this event, NPS immediately launched an investigation to determine what personal data was at risk and took steps to secure its systems. As part of its ongoing commitment to the security of information in its care, NPS is reviewing existing policies and procedures and implementing additional safeguards,” the discharge learn.

As an added precaution, NPS is providing id theft safety providers to those that had been probably impacted for 12 months.

Staff, college students over 18, and fogeys of minor college students can activate the providers by calling the decision heart at (833) 896-6813.
